#What is Formspree?
Formspree is a form backend service that allows developers to easily add forms to their websites without having to write server-side code or set up their own backend infrastructure. It provides a simple way to collect and manage form submissions, and comes with built-in spam protection and data validation.
#Formspree Key Features
Most recognizable Formspree features include:
- Provides a simple and easy-to-use form builder that can be used to create custom forms.
- Offers spam protection and data validation features to ensure data quality.
- Provides webhook support for integrating with third-party services.
- Offers an API for programmatic form submission and management.
- Provides email notifications and integrations with popular email marketing services.
- Supports file uploads and integration with cloud storage providers for managing uploaded files.
#Formspree Use-Cases
Some of the Formspree use-cases are:
- Adding contact forms, registration forms, and feedback forms to websites.
- Collecting survey data, user feedback, and other types of user-generated content.
- Managing job applications, appointment bookings, and other types of form-based workflows.
- Building lead generation forms and integrating with CRM systems.
- Creating custom forms for event registrations, newsletter subscriptions, and other marketing-related activities.
